Although the issue with supporting SVG fonts (https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/FOP-2994) is marked as Resolved, I still can not display Emojis in the PDF with fonts such as OpenEmoji-Color (or Black), NotoColorEmoji (also NotoColorEmoji_WindowsCompatible.ttf) or the newest font TwitterColorEmoji-SVGinOT or the fonts produced by its installer. I would also like to display Emojis divided by a ZWJ (zero width joiner) like the health worker Emoji etc., so this probably has something to do with complex scripts.
